._dark-mode-toggle_18u85_1{position:relative;display:inline-block;align-self:center;width:4em;height:2em;user-select:none;background-color:var(--card-color);border-radius:1em;--size: 1.25em;overflow:hidden;cursor:pointer;transition:var(--transition);box-sizing:content-box}._dark-mode-toggle_18u85_1 input{opacity:0;width:0;height:0;position:absolute}@media screen and (hover: hover){._dark-mode-toggle_18u85_1:hover{box-shadow:0 0 4px #05050533}}._dark-mode-toggle_18u85_1 ._slider_18u85_28{box-shadow:0 0 4px #05050533;background-color:var(--solid-color);width:var(--size);height:var(--size);top:.375em;left:.375em;position:relative;border-radius:50%;display:inline-block;transition:var(--transition);z-index:1}._dark-mode-toggle_18u85_1 input:checked~._slider_18u85_28{transform:translate(2em);background-color:var(--text-color)}._dark-mode-toggle_18u85_1 input:checked~._moon_18u85_45{opacity:1;left:.375em}._dark-mode-toggle_18u85_1 input:checked~._sun_18u85_49{opacity:0;right:-1em}._dark-mode-toggle_18u85_1 svg{width:var(--size);height:var(--size);position:absolute;top:.375em;color:var(--alt-color);transition:var(--transition)}._dark-mode-toggle_18u85_1 ._sun_18u85_49{right:.375em;opacity:1}._dark-mode-toggle_18u85_1 ._moon_18u85_45{left:-1em;opacity:0}._header_1yh82_1{padding:.5em 0;background-color:var(--solid-color-deep);box-shadow:0 0 .5em #0003;transition:var(--transition)}._container_1yh82_8{width:30em;max-width:100%;display:flex;justify-content:space-between;margin:0 auto;padding:.25em .75em}._title_1yh82_17{font-size:1.5em;line-height:1;text-align:center}._title_1yh82_17 span{color:var(--alt-color)}._footer_sy059_1{padding:1em;font-size:.75em;line-height:1;background-color:var(--solid-color-deep);transition:var(--transition)}._footer__copyright_sy059_8{display:block;font-size:inherit;text-align:center;color:var(--alt-color)}._footer_sy059_1 a{color:var(--alt-color)}._footer_sy059_1 a:hover{color:var(--alt-hover-color)}._add-todo_1mfeg_1{display:flex;justify-content:center;gap:1em;width:100%;margin-top:1em}._add-todo_1mfeg_1>*{font-weight:700;border-radius:.25em;padding:.675em 1em}._add-todo_1mfeg_1 input{background-color:var(--text-color);color:var(--solid-color);border:none;flex-grow:1;max-width:100%;font-size:1em}._add-todo_1mfeg_1 input:focus{outline:solid .25em var(--alt-color);outline-offset:-2px}._add-todo_1mfeg_1 button{cursor:pointer;border:none;background-color:var(--alt-color);color:var(--text-color);transition:background-color .1s linear}._add-todo_1mfeg_1 button:focus{outline:solid .25em var(--alt-color);outline-offset:-2px}._add-todo_1mfeg_1 button:hover{background-color:var(--alt-hover-color)}._checkbox_in8m1_1{display:flex;position:relative;margin:0;padding:.5em;left:-.5em;overflow:hidden;cursor:pointer;transition:var(--transition);flex-shrink:0}._checkbox_in8m1_1._disabled_in8m1_12{user-select:none;pointer-events:none;opacity:.5;filter:grayscale(1)}._checkbox_in8m1_1 input{position:absolute;left:-100%;width:0;height:0;opacity:0}._checkbox_in8m1_1._checked_in8m1_25>._icon_in8m1_25{background-color:var(--alt-color)}@media screen and (hover: hover){._checkbox_in8m1_1:hover>._icon_in8m1_25{border-color:var(--alt-color)}._checkbox_in8m1_1._checked_in8m1_25:hover>._icon_in8m1_25{background-color:var(--alt-color)}}._checkbox_in8m1_1 ._icon_in8m1_25{display:flex;justify-content:center;align-items:center;width:1.5em;height:1.5em;border:solid .125em var(--alt-color);border-radius:50%;padding:.25em;color:var(--card-color);transition:var(--transition)}._checkbox_in8m1_1 svg{width:100%;height:100%}._checkbox_in8m1_1 ._text_in8m1_53{margin-left:1em}._todo-item_bxcux_1{display:flex;align-items:center;padding:.75em 1.5em;background-color:var(--card-color);transition:var(--transition);transform:scale(.9);opacity:.5}._todo-item_bxcux_1._fade-in_bxcux_10{transform:scale(1);opacity:1}._todo-item__name_bxcux_14{font-size:1em;font-weight:700;line-height:1.5;padding:0;margin-right:1em;border:none;background-color:transparent;color:var(--text-color);overflow:hidden;text-overflow:ellipsis;transition:var(--transition)}._todo-item__name_bxcux_14._done_bxcux_27{text-decoration:line-through;opacity:.5}._todo-item__name_bxcux_14:focus{outline:none}@media screen{._todo-item_bxcux_1:hover{background-color:var(--card-color-hover);cursor:grab}}._todo-item_bxcux_1:not(:last-child){border-bottom:solid 1px var(--alt-color)}._todo-item_bxcux_1._dropArea_bxcux_43{position:relative}._todo-item_bxcux_1._dropArea_bxcux_43:before{content:"Drop Here";font-size:1em;color:var(--accent-color);background-color:var(--card-color);width:100%;height:100%;top:0;left:0;border:.1em dashed var(--alt-color);border-radius:.25em;box-sizing:border-box;display:flex;justify-content:center;align-items:center;position:absolute}._todo-item_bxcux_1 input._todo-item__name_bxcux_14{flex-grow:1;margin-right:20px;background-color:var(--card-color-hover);height:24px}._todo-item_bxcux_1 button{display:flex;justify-content:center;align-items:center;flex-shrink:0;color:var(--alt-color);background-color:transparent;border:solid .125em currentColor;border-radius:.25em;padding:0;margin:0;width:2em;height:2em;font-size:1em;line-height:1;transition:var(--transition);cursor:pointer}._todo-item_bxcux_1 button svg{width:1em;height:1em}._todo-item_bxcux_1 button:first-of-type{margin-right:.5em;margin-left:auto}@media screen and (hover: hover){._todo-item_bxcux_1 button:hover{color:var(--alt-hover-color)}}@media screen and (hover: hover){._todo-item_bxcux_1 ._secondaryBtn_bxcux_101:hover{color:var(--accent-color)}}._todo-list_1vx2h_1{position:relative;left:-.5em;width:calc(100% + 1em);height:100%;scrollbar-gutter:stable both-edges}._todo-list__filters_1vx2h_8{display:flex;justify-content:center;margin-bottom:.5em}._todo-list__wrapper_1vx2h_13{overflow-y:auto;overflow-x:hidden}._todo-empty_1vx2h_18{text-align:center;font-size:1em;font-weight:700;margin:2em 0;color:var(--alt-hover-color);flex-grow:1;display:flex;justify-content:center;align-items:center;flex-direction:column}._todo-empty_1vx2h_18 h3{margin-top:1em}._todo-empty_1vx2h_18 h5{margin-top:.25em}._todo-empty_1vx2h_18 svg{width:3em;height:3em}._main_7el3k_1{display:flex;flex-direction:column;justify-content:space-between;flex-grow:1;padding:.5em;width:30em;max-width:100%;font-size:1em;margin:0 auto;overflow:hidden;position:relative}*{box-sizing:border-box;margin:0;padding:0}html,body,#root{width:100%;height:100%;min-width:320px}body{font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;background-color:var(--solid-color-deep)}.dark-theme{--solid-color: #23242b;--solid-color-deep: #18191d;--card-color: #2e3038;--card-color-hover: #363844;--text-color: #d3d4d9;--accent-color: #eb5160;--alt-color: hsl(193, 90%, 35%);--alt-hover-color: hsl(193, 82%, 47%);--transition: all .15s linear}.light-theme{--solid-color: hsl(233, 10%, 82%);--solid-color-deep: hsl(228, 9%, 92%);--card-color: hsl(228, 10%, 90%);--card-color-hover: hsl(231, 11%, 95%);--text-color: hsl(230, 7%, 16%);--accent-color: #eb5160;--alt-color: hsl(193, 90%, 35%);--alt-hover-color: hsl(193, 82%, 47%);--transition: all .15s linear}#root{background-color:var(--solid-color);color:var(--text-color);display:flex;flex-direction:column;font-size:1em;transition:var(--transition)}::-webkit-scrollbar{width:.5em}::-webkit-scrollbar-track{background:transparent}::-webkit-scrollbar-thumb{background:var(--alt-color);border-radius:.25em}::-webkit-scrollbar-thumb:hover{background:#555;background:var(--alt-hover-color)}
